Practical information — Day of the German Armed Forces Faßberg
Getting There
Faßberg Air Base, 29328 Faßberg. By car via the B 71 (Soltau–Uelzen). As significant traffic is expected, the organizers recommend arriving early. Shuttle buses from train stations are likely to be provided — details available on the Bundeswehr website (bundeswehr.de) and from the municipality of Faßberg.
Admission
Free admission. Security checks at the entrance. Bags will be inspected; certain items (glass bottles, drones, etc.) are not permitted.
Tip
The flight displays are, based on experience, the highlight of the day. Arrive early to secure good viewing spots. Bring sun protection and drinking water.
Major Bundeswehr Event with Historical Significance
The 2026 Day of the German Armed Forces is a nationwide event taking place at ten locations. Faßberg Air Base has been selected as one of the central locations for 2026 — and for good reason: 2026 marks the 75th anniversary of the end of the Berlin Airlift (1948/49), in which Faßberg played a crucial role. Tens of thousands of supply flights by the Royal Air Force departed from here to the blockaded West Berlin.
Faßberg and the Berlin Airlift
Faßberg Air Base was built in 1933/1934 and used by the British Royal Air Force in 1948 for Operation Plainfare during the Berlin Airlift. Primarily coal was flown to Berlin from Faßberg. Over 13,000 flights took off from here — a supreme logistical achievement that is still considered a global symbol of humanitarian solidarity today. The central Platz der Luftbrücke (Airlift Square) in Faßberg commemorates this history.

Nationwide Format at Ten Locations
The Day of the German Armed Forces has been held annually since 2015 — serving as an "Open House" for the Bundeswehr to the public. In 2026, a particularly comprehensive format is planned with 10 selected locations. Faßberg stands out due to its historical connection to the airlift and is expected to be one of the most visited sites.
